NYC girl, 6, drowns at Long Island beach during holiday outing with family

SOUTHAMPTON, N.Y. (1010 WINS) — A 6-year-old girl from New York City drowned at a Long Island beach on the Fourth of July while on a holiday outing with her family, police said Monday.

According to Southampton Town police, the girl was swept from Sebonac Creek into Great Peconic Bay around 8 a.m. Saturday. Police received the 911 call from Sebonac Inlet Road in Southampton.

The girl was with her family on a Fourth of July trip when she went into the water to retrieve footwear that was floating away, police said. She slipped and was pulled into a current…
